this program is full of spy, when i update my spy bot just keep saying someone is keep cahning my ieexplorer, key, and it is impossible to close it, because everytime i close it keep s coming back.

this program was originality, to give u more security, dont know what happen , but its sure something bad.
 
actually the msn plus is not full of spy, umm when installing it if you watch there is an i agree or disagree. most put i agree because you think you have to in order to install the plus. read it you can chose i disagree to install our sponser which yes is spyware
 
yeah i did it about 3 times before i realized you can disagree with installing the msn plus sponsor and it still works, a neat little trick really
 
If you read the EULA, or even the basic FAQ on the site you see you don't have to suport the Creator by installing the spyware.


it is not a trick, it is not a ploy, The Developer gets money from the sponcer software and gives fair warning that it contains spyware, it also installs ALL spyware to one folder for easy manual removal, since even before ad-aware and SpyBot S&D Msgplus had this sponcer feature, in version 2 it clearly said Optional beside the check box for the sponcer,
 
Yes I actually read it the third time around but if you are like most and just install agree and continue, you dont notice that the screen that cleverly looks like an i agree TOS for msn plus is actually for the sponsor.
